## Invoice Renderer: Blank PDF Output

If Ledgerpine's invoice renderer starts emitting zero-byte PDFs, first check the font cache volume on the render workers — a corrupted cache is the most common cause. Restart the renderpool service, then re-queue the failed batch from the admin console. Do not bump worker memory; that masks the issue. Before escalating, confirm the affected workers are all running the same build by comparing against the token below.

session token of kahag-bawip = htk6_729d08

Heads up: if the Lintrock baseline file in the Quarrow repo drifts from main, CI fails with a "stale baseline" error even when the code is fine. Quick fix is to regenerate the baseline on a clean checkout and re-push. If a customer build is blocked, confirm the failing run matches the token below before escalating.

build token for yadug-yagag: htk21_c863c33eb8b82c0c9c152

Meeting notes — transport briefing, 14 May

Discussed the crate of survey instruments bound for the Pellham ridge site. Theodolites calibrated Tuesday; crate sealed and weatherproofed. Coordinator to schedule a morning run to avoid the gravel road after rain. Driver carries the calibration certificates, not the site office. Hand-over instruction for the courier follows below.

handover note for yawig-tagug: the ralael eliion courier leaves the ulaax frair olidor ledger at gate 3456 under passcode 367212